Why Bamboo Is One of the Most Sustainable Materials on Earth

In recent years, bamboo has become one of the most talked-about materials in the world of sustainability. As consumers search for eco-friendly alternatives to plastic and traditional paper products, bamboo stands out as a powerful, natural solution.

From bamboo tissues to everyday household products, this fast-growing plant offers a combination of sustainability, durability, and environmental friendliness. Below are 7 data-driven reasons why bamboo is shaping the future of eco-friendly products.

  1. 🌱 Bamboo grows incredibly fast

Bamboo is known as the fastest-growing plant on Earth. Some species can grow up to 90 cm per day.

Harvest cycle: 3–5 years
Traditional trees: 20–50 years

This rapid growth makes bamboo a highly renewable resource, perfect for products such as bamboo tissues and paper alternatives.

  1. 🔁 No replanting is needed

Unlike traditional forests, bamboo naturally regenerates after harvesting.

No replanting required
Less soil erosion
Lower agricultural impact

This means less human intervention and a more sustainable production cycle, making bamboo ideal for long-term environmental balance.

  1. 💧 Requires significantly less water

Water consumption is a major concern in production. Bamboo has a clear advantage:

Uses significantly less water than traditional wood
Grows efficiently with natural rainfall
In most cases, no irrigation is needed

This makes bamboo a more sustainable option for producing paper products such as tissues.

  1. 🧪 Requires fewer chemicals

Traditional paper production often involves heavy chemical processing. Bamboo is different:

Naturally resistant to pests
Requires fewer pesticides
Needs less chemical treatment

This results in cleaner production and safer end products, especially important for hygiene items such as tissues.
